Transaction e2a7cae36260751b005d7df71828c8739433e3fe57c688436929bb9a27f4c98f
1 Input
1 Output
-
e2a7cae36260751b005d7df71828c8739433e3fe57c688436929bb9a27f4c98f:0
- value
- 762471
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5b64697e9c4ce2af4cd0486c94c2d173578f9ac
- address
- bc1q6kmyd9lfcn8z4axdqjrvjnpdzu6h37dv3pkp64